Good audio improves daily entertainment more than many people expect. Clearer sound makes music richer, dialogue easier to hear, and home setups more enjoyable.
TV speakers are often thin and limited. A soundbar is usually the fastest upgrade for movies and shows.
Compact speakers work well in bedrooms and offices, while larger living rooms may benefit from subwoofers or wider stereo separation.
Bluetooth is convenient, but Wi-Fi speakers may offer stronger multi-room performance and better sound consistency.
If you take frequent calls or listen while working, headphones with reliable microphones and long battery life may matter more than maximum bass.
Audio upgrades should match the way you live. Focus on clarity, ease of use, and room fit to get better results from your home entertainment setup.
